انتقال یک فاصله به بخش دیگر

این راهنما نحوه استفاده از متد move در منبع SectionItem از API چت گوگل را برای انتقال یک آیتم (مانند فاصله) از یک بخش به بخش دیگر توضیح می‌دهد.

برای اطلاعات بیشتر، به ایجاد و سازماندهی بخش‌ها در Google Chat مراجعه کنید.

پیش‌نیازها

پایتون

انتقال یک فاصله به بخش دیگر

برای انتقال یک فاصله به بخش دیگر با احراز هویت کاربر ، کد زیر را در درخواست خود وارد کنید:

  • دامنه مجوز chat.users.sections را مشخص کنید.
  • متد MoveSectionItem را فراخوانی کنید.
  • در بدنه درخواست، name آیتم بخش مورد نظر برای جابجایی و targetSection را مشخص کنید:
    • name برابر با نام منبع آیتم بخش قرار دهید (برای مثال، users/me/sections/default-spaces/items/spaces/123456 ).
    • targetSection روی نام منبع بخشی که می‌خواهید آیتم را به آن منتقل کنید، تنظیم کنید.

مثال زیر یک فاصله (space) را به بخش دیگری منتقل می‌کند:

پایتون

from google.cloud import chat_v1

def move_section_item():
    # Create a client
    client = chat_v1.ChatServiceClient()

    # Initialize request
    request = chat_v1.MoveSectionItemRequest(
        name="SECTION_ITEM_NAME",
        target_section="TARGET_SECTION_NAME"
    )

    # Make the request
    response = client.move_section_item(request=request)

    print(response)

برای اجرای این نمونه، موارد زیر را جایگزین کنید:

  • SECTION_ITEM_NAME : نام منبع آیتم بخش.
  • TARGET_SECTION_NAME : نام منبع بخش هدف.

API چت، نمونه‌ی به‌روزرسانی‌شده‌ی SectionItem را برمی‌گرداند.